Abstract
To benefit the compact and insulation design of feeder switches, a current transformer feeding power supply is put forward. The non-linear behavior of the current transformer, the circuit topology and design considerations of the proposed power supply are detailed. Losses of the devices and the minimum primary current to ensure the performance of the power supply are analyzed, as well. Experiments are made on a current transformer feeding power supply, the results of which show that the suggested topology is feasible and the proposed approach is effective.
